About 4-[[(1S)-2-hydroxy-1-phenylethyl]amino]-2-[(3-methyl-1-oxo-2,3-dihydroisoindol-5-yl)amino]pyrimidine-5-carboxylic acid

4-[[(1S)-2-hydroxy-1-phenylethyl]amino]-2-[(3-methyl-1-oxo-2,3-dihydroisoindol-5-yl)amino]pyrimidine-5-carboxylic acid (PubChem CID 172721133) has the molecular formula C22H21N5O4 and a molecular weight of 419.44 g/mol. Its IUPAC name is 4-[[(1S)-2-hydroxy-1-phenylethyl]amino]-2-[(3-methyl-1-oxo-2,3-dihydroisoindol-5-yl)amino]pyrimidine-5-carboxylic acid.
